Car seat necessary or not. Take taxi also no seat. Can buy after born??I was posed this question. How ah

It is a must to have car seat for personal vehicle. You can buy when baby is born but meanwhile, safer for your wife to sit at the back seat with baby. For public transport like taxi, it is exempted from the car seat regulation (if i am not wrong). But we have to hold on to our children coz taxi has no car seat as well as child lock. Also safe that the children esp mobile tods do not disturb the taxi drivers.

Hello mummy,

I believe there is no need to make an appt to see another gynac to fill the blank, you can actually request for another visit in between and can also request for a scan, just tell the nurse you felt worried and would prefer to see doctor and scan on a more regular interval, I believe they will understand and schedule you in accordingly. Afterall, they will still invoice you the full amt, it make no difference to them.

Some doctor are very nice, if they are confident that you are doing ok, they try to schedule for you a longer interval before you come back for a checkup, also to help you save some $$$ too, however if you prefer more frequent visit, you can request for more frequent visit. I have a friend who visit the gynac on a weekly basis after week 30 till she pop. What she get is peace of mind and of cos a much bigger total medical bill too.
